What Is NIPT?

Non-Invasive Prenatal Testing (NIPT) analyzes cell-free fetal DNA (cfDNA) circulating in the mother's blood. It screens for chromosomal abnormalities — including Down syndrome (Trisomy 21), Edwards syndrome (Trisomy 18), and Patau syndrome (Trisomy 13) — with high accuracy and no risk to the pregnancy.

What Are Traditional Prenatal Tests?

Traditional prenatal screening includes first-trimester combined screening (nuchal translucency ultrasound + blood tests), second-trimester quad screen (blood test measuring four markers), amniocentesis (sampling amniotic fluid), and chorionic villus sampling (CVS, sampling placental tissue).

NIPT vs. Traditional Prenatal Tests: Key Differences

Feature NIPT Traditional Tests
Timing From 10 weeks 10–20 weeks depending on test
Sample type Maternal blood draw Blood, ultrasound, or amniotic fluid
Risk to pregnancy None Low (serum/ultrasound) to small (amnio/CVS)
Accuracy for Trisomy 21 >99% 80–90% (serum screening)
Diagnostic vs. screening Screening Screening (serum) or diagnostic (amnio/CVS)
Turnaround time 7–14 days 1–3 weeks
Additional information Sex chromosomes, microdeletions (advanced panels) Limited to specific markers

When Should You Choose NIPT?

  • You want the earliest possible screening with the highest accuracy
  • You have a higher-risk pregnancy (advanced maternal age, previous chromosomal abnormality, family history)
  • You want to avoid the small miscarriage risk associated with amniocentesis or CVS
  • You want to know the baby's sex early and accurately

When Might Traditional Tests Still Be Needed?

NIPT is a screening test, not a diagnostic test. If NIPT returns a high-risk result, confirmatory diagnostic testing (amniocentesis or CVS) is recommended. Traditional serum screening may also be used in settings where NIPT is not yet available or affordable.

The Importance of Genetic Counseling

Regardless of which test you choose, genetic counseling before and after prenatal testing is strongly recommended. A certified genetic counsellor helps you understand what the test can and cannot tell you, interpret results in the context of your personal and family history, and navigate next steps if a high-risk result is returned.

Can NIPT detect all chromosomal abnormalities?

No. NIPT screens for the most common chromosomal conditions. It does not detect all genetic disorders or structural birth defects. Advanced NIPT panels can screen for additional microdeletions.

Is NIPT safe for the baby?

Yes. NIPT requires only a maternal blood draw and carries no risk to the pregnancy.
